Default NL25 99 Raising a Cbet

I've been at the table for about 80 hands villain has been here for about 2/3s of that. Have not seen him do anything out of line. I've been somewhat card dead so have been running about 10/6 villain is 17/10/1.25 WTSD 8% over 61 hands. I thought this was a good flop to challenge his cbet. I think I should have raised more but his bet was only half the pot plus I thought he was a weak player and that pretty much any aggression would get a fold. Comments? Turn?
